Ticket: Bounceworks processor rejecting all requests since Tuesday. Cause: the shared credential for the internal Mailgate API expired at end of quarter. All third-party plugins calling the bounce classification endpoint are getting 401s; suppression lists are not updating. A fresh credential has been issued with the same scopes (bounce:read, suppress:write) and a 90-day lifetime. Update your plugin config before Friday's cutoff, after which the old credential is revoked permanently. The replacement key for the Mailgate API is below.

app token of fajop-fahif = qvz4-AnML

**Ticket PLUM-4412: Password reset revamp — what support needs to know**

Heads up folks — the new reset flow in Plumwick rolls out Thursday. Users now get a six-digit code instead of a link, and codes expire in 10 minutes (yes, people will complain). If someone says the code never arrived, check the delivery log before escalating; most cases are typos in the recovery address. Old links stop working entirely after cutover. When escalating to eng, always include the build token shown here.

session token of kagup-hahaf = htk3_2b8

Context: Ardenfell line margins slipped three points over two quarters. Drivers: input steel costs, aggressive discounting at the Westmoor branch, and a stale price book. Proposal: uplift list prices four percent, tighten discount authority to regional level, sunset the two lowest-margin SKUs. Risk: volume loss at Halverton accounts, estimated under two percent. Decision requested at Thursday's review. Modelling assumptions are in the appendix pack. The commercial reasoning leadership wants kept close is noted directly below.

board note of tajop-yajof: The finance team signed off on a budget of $77.6 million for Project Pramir.